The properties and characteristics of 310S stainless steel
310S stainless steel is an austenitic stainless steel. Due to its excellent high-temperature resistance and corrosion resistance, it is widely used in various industrial fields. The following is a detailed introduction to 310S stainless steel.
I. Properties of 310S Stainless Steel
High-temperature resistance: 310S stainless steel has excellent high-temperature resistance and can be used for a long time at around 800°C, with good thermal stability.
2. Corrosion resistance: 310S stainless steel demonstrates excellent corrosion resistance in oxidizing, reducing, acidic, and alkaline environments. Particularly in oxidizing environments, its corrosion resistance is even more outstanding.
3. Mechanical Properties: The mechanical properties of 310S stainless steel are good, with high strength and toughness, capable of withstanding significant pressure and impact forces.
4. Machining performance: 310S stainless steel has good machining performance, making it easy to carry out welding, bending, cutting and other processing operations, and it is less likely to develop cracks and deformations.
